[Variations] in DialogueMarch 9 - April 3, 2009OPENING RECEPTION:Monday, March 9, 2009 4:00PM-6:00PM @ LG Space Organized by Lia Rousset and Hannah Swartz Works by Chris Bradley, Uisuk Byeon, Jean Kang, David Lakein, Shirin Mozaffari, Shannon Schmidt, Jiwon Yoon SUGs LG Space invites you to stop by weekly to experience the exhibition series, [Variations] in Dialogue. Seven artists will present their work in a series of installations and performances that capitalize on the dialogue between audience and experience. The exhibition investigates how contemporary art forms can both command and respond to the space they are presented in, as well as how exhibition design can facilitate the viewer’s experience and perception of the art shown.
